Structure and Style of Vol. 4 XConfessions volumes typically compile several discrete shorts; Vol. 4 follows that pattern. Each short is self-contained, with distinct characters, settings, and tonal registers—ranging from tender realism to stylized melodrama. Stylistically, Erika Lust favors naturalistic cinematography, soft lighting, and careful mise-en-scène that privileges emotional states as much as physical acts. The pacing tends to be deliberate: scenes build toward intimacy through small gestures and prolonged eye contact rather than rapid montage. Costume, set design, and sound are used to create mood and to situate desire within recognizably human contexts.

One of the most anticipated segments in tackles "exhibitionism lite." A couple at a boring corporate party sneaks to the rooftop. The tension isn't about getting caught; it is about the secret they share in plain sight. The cinematography here is breathtaking, using the city skyline as a metaphor for emotional distance closing into intimacy.

This volume, in particular, handles the complexities of fantasy with a deft hand. It acknowledges that fantasies are often messy, weird, or transgressive. By adapting anonymous confessions, the films capture the raw, unpolished nature of human desire. The films do not judge the fantasies; they execute them with dignity and care. This creates a safe space for the viewer, allowing them to explore kinks and scenarios without the guilt or shame often associated with "dirty" movies.
